Output 57681da4f21be77e34cd367bbf5d0cdf08fb55ae414b80b9ecdf8e781d567484:1

value
18877251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de9644734e6002b2183f0d7732cf74a6c085ebff OP_EQUAL
address
MUC6Fn3bYyeWNYZQxWdEazSVLPfYsgxLPw
transaction
57681da4f21be77e34cd367bbf5d0cdf08fb55ae414b80b9ecdf8e781d567484
spent
true